Lucasfilm cast their first-ever Trans Actress, Talisa Garcia in the new upcoming project ‘Willow. It will be the first time any Transgender actress will join the cast of the production of Lucasfilm, as reported by Deadline. In February, Lucasfilm’s parent company, Disney, was accused of sponsoring Florida’s HB 1557, the state’s anti-LGBTQ+ legislation. Garcia was a “Willow” cast member before Disney’s “Don’t Say Gay” legislation came under fire.

Willow is the sequel to the 1988 fantasy-adventure film of the same name. The movie was created by Star Wars creator George Lucas and directed by Ron Howard. Warwick Davis will return with his character, Willow Ufgood and Garcia will play a role of a princess who assembles a party to join her on her quest to rescue her twin brother. Thus, as per the reports from Deadline, Talisa will be in the role of princess and mother of Tony Revolori’s character.

According to recent reports, the movie is still under production but it can knock on your screen any time soon. It was predicted to be released somewhere around 2022. Garcia’s role in the series might be short, she might appear in only one episode of the show. This is not the first time a Transgender actor is appearing in any of the Marvel movies. Earlier in 2019, Marvel Studios introduced its first Transgender actor Zach Barack in Spider-Man. In 2021, Patti Harrison, Raya, And The Last Dragon actress became the first known transgender actor to be cast as a character in a Disney movie.
